It took the Hendersons 6 1/4 hours to
travel 325 miles.
At this rate, how many miles could they
travel in one hour?

Respuesta :

liliedanh liliedanh
  • 02-12-2020

Answer:

52 miles

Step-by-step explanation:

They drive 325 miles in 6 1/4 hours. Convert 6 1/4 to 6.25 and divide. 325/6.25= 52 mph
